AmeriCorps Breakthrough Atlanta’s High School Readiness Program is seeking to increase student engagement & retention through our six-year program. One strategy that we have in place to achieve this goal is implementing in-person summer and school-year programming for our rising 7th-9th grade scholars. During the school year, students attend Super Saturdays where they explore the enrichment and 21st century skills they’ll need to achieve their college and career goals through hands-on enrichment opportunities. Throughout the school year, the High School Readiness department works to recruit and retain middle grades and undergraduate students for the upcoming summer program. Member Duties :
Attend career fairs at colleges and universities about the teaching fellowship; Recruit and manage volunteers during the school year; Assist in designing curriculum that supports social-emotional learning; Assist with planning and coordinating school year program events & field trips; Adhere to policies pertaining to the program to ensure the student safety; Work with the team to develop student recruitment strategies; Attend student recruitment events at local metro-Atlanta public schools; Develop recruitment presentations to engage prospective families; Identify students who may be experiencing personal, emotional, or academic challenges; Complete administrative responsibilities related to student recruitment; Engage in continuous professional learning opportunities; Participate in program team meetings.
